The Opportunity:
Murphy Geospatial is seeking an experienced Head of Department to develop and lead our Ground Investigation services across the UK. This is a fantastic opportunity for a geospatial professional to play a strategic role in shaping ground investigation operations, driving innovation, and ensuring the successful delivery of high-quality survey projects. You will oversee all stages of GI/SI projects, from planning to completion, while developing a dedicated team of geotechnical engineers. The successful applicant will be reporting to the Managing Director, in a hybrid role based out of Watford, Birmingham or Manchester.
What will I be doing in my new role?
- Project Planning & Execution: Plan, schedule, and deliver ground investigation projects in line with client requirements, budgets, and timelines. Manage GI resources including equipment, personnel, and subcontractors. Ensure quality and safety standards are met across all projects. Lead, train, and mentor geotechnical engineers and data analysts. Promote a strong safety culture and apply lessons learned from incidents. Work closely with Commercial and Operations teams to provide scopes, quotes, and delivery schedules for new and existing clients.
- Technology & Innovation: Keep up to date with technologies and new service offerings. Review and optimise workflows to improve efficiency and outputs.
- Client Relationship Management: Build and maintain trust with clients through technical expertise. Ensure deliverables meet or exceed client expectations and align with Murphy Geospatial’s vision and values. Provide guidance on geospatial best practice and methodology.
- Business Development: Develop and review investigation methodologies in line with BS 5930, EC7, CIRIA and client-specific requirements. Collaborate with clients, suppliers, subcontractors, and partners to secure and grow business. Produce and review factual and interpretative reports with geotechnical recommendations and risk assessments.
- Strategic Growth: Discover and implement innovative technologies for competitive advantage. Foster partnerships and initiatives to position Murphy Geospatial as a market leader in GI deliverables. Support the Managing Director in strategic planning, including scaling the GI offering across the region.
Requirements of the role:
- Bachelor’s degree in Geomatics, Geotechnical Engineering, Civil Engineering or similar.
- Minimum of 3 years’ experience in a management role within Geotechnical Engineering or Ground Investigations.
- Detailed understanding of a range of ground investigation service offerings including but not limited to; window sampling, cable percussive, rotary, CPT, and trial pitting.
